Output 59ac588905cb0b0fb43019396af42a775c86105d827fea759fbe79022c86a11e:0

value
2840236
script pubkey
OP_0 OP_PUSHBYTES_32 ac2a3e63e08ba03986f9f7a38c4e3232a154c10eaa3c697611190b6bf03e50a0
address
bc1q4s4ruclq3wsrnphe773ccn3jx2s4fsgw4g7xjas3ry9khup72zsq00u5nn
transaction
59ac588905cb0b0fb43019396af42a775c86105d827fea759fbe79022c86a11e
spent
true